What is the Alcohol by Volume (ABV) of Pink Whitney?

The Pink Whitney ABV is set at a precise 30 percent. This specific concentration is what defines the signature experience of the brand. By choosing this level, the producers ensure that the tart lemonade flavor remains the star of the show without being overwhelmed by the bite of high-proof alcohol.

Comparing Pink Whitney to Standard Vodka

When you look at traditional New Amsterdam Vodka, you will notice it typically sits at a 40 percent ABV. This is the industry standard for most unflavored spirits found on the shelf. Because Pink Whitney is a flavored spirit, it uses a lower alcohol content in spirits to maintain a smoother, more approachable profile for casual drinkers.

Understanding the difference between vodka alcohol by volume levels is helpful for any home bartender. While standard vodka provides a stronger base for classic martinis, the lower percentage in Pink Whitney makes it much easier to sip over ice. It bridges the gap between a light cocktail and a traditional spirit.

Why the Alcohol Content Matters for Mixability

The lower alcohol level significantly changes how the spirit interacts with various mixers. Because it is already infused with lemonade, you do not need to add heavy syrups or juices to create a balanced drink. The 30 percent concentration allows the spirit to blend seamlessly with club soda or lemon-lime soda without diluting the core flavor profile too much.

Spirit TypeAlcohol by VolumeVodka Proof vs Percentage
Standard Vodka40%80 Proof
Pink Whitney30%60 Proof
Light Liqueurs15-20%30-40 Proof

The Spittin’ Chiclets Connection

The drink owes its existence to the Spittin’ Chiclets podcast, a show that deeply resonates with hockey fans. Former NHL player Ryan Whitney frequently mentioned his love for mixing vodka with pink lemonade during the show. This casual habit eventually caught the attention of New Amsterdam Vodka, leading to a formal partnership.

Storage Tips to Maintain Quality and Taste

Proper Pink Whitney storage is the secret to ensuring every pour tastes as fresh as the first one. You should always keep your bottle in a cool, dark place away from direct sunlight. Heat and light can degrade the delicate citrus flavors over time, so a pantry or a home bar cabinet is ideal.

If you prefer your drink ice-cold, storing the bottle in the freezer is a fantastic option. Because of the alcohol content, it will not freeze solid, but it will be ready to pour at the perfect temperature whenever you are ready to enjoy a glass.

FAQ

What is the exact alcohol by volume (ABV) of Pink Whitney?

Pink Whitney is bottled at 30% ABV, which translates to 60 proof. This specific percentage was chosen to balance the punch of New Amsterdam Vodka with the sweet and tart notes of pink lemonade, making it smoother and more palatable than a standard 80-proof vodka.

Who is responsible for the creation of this famous pink spirit?

The drink was inspired by former NHL defenseman Ryan Whitney. During an episode of the Spittin’ Chiclets podcast, hosted by Barstool Sports, Whitney mentioned that his “go-to” drink was vodka mixed with pink lemonade. The organic fan response was so massive that New Amsterdam Vodka collaborated with him and co-host Paul “BizNasty” Bissonnette to bring the official version to liquor stores across the United States.

How does the Pink Whitney percentage compare to traditional New Amsterdam Vodka?

Standard New Amsterdam Vodka typically contains 40% ABV (80 proof). Pink Whitney has a lower alcohol concentration at 30% ABV. This lower threshold is common for flavored spirits, as it allows the citrus and sugar profiles to remain front and center without being overshadowed by the heat of the alcohol.

What are the most popular mixers for Pink Whitney?

While many fans prefer it as a chilled shot, it is incredibly versatile for cocktails. Popular mixers include club soda, Sprite, or Starry for a fizzy kick. For a refreshing summer twist, many drinkers mix it with iced tea or even a splash of lemonade to double down on the fruit flavor.

Does the alcohol content affect how I should store the bottle?

Because of its 30% ABV, Pink Whitney is best served ice-cold. It is highly recommended to store your bottle in the freezer. The alcohol content prevents it from freezing solid, resulting in a thick, chilled consistency that enhances the pink lemonade flavor profile and provides a smoother finish.

Why has Pink Whitney become such a cultural phenomenon in the United States?

Its success is rooted in the authentic connection between Barstool Sports, the Spittin’ Chiclets podcast, and their dedicated hockey fanbase. By turning a genuine preference of Ryan Whitney into a tangible product, the brand tapped into a “word-of-mouth” marketing strategy that resonated far beyond the sports world, making it a staple at tailgates and parties nationwide.

Is Pink Whitney considered a liqueur or a vodka?

Technically, it is classified as a flavored vodka. While it contains the sweetness often associated with liqueurs, its base is premium New Amsterdam Vodka, and at 60 proof, it maintains the spirit-forward characteristics required to be a dominant player in the flavored vodka category.
